@mdfriday/foundry
Version:
The core engine of MDFriday. Convert Markdown and shortcodes into fully themed static sites – Hugo-style, powered by TypeScript.
16 lines (15 loc) • 530 B
TypeScript
import { Resource, MinifierClient as IMinifierClient } from '../type';
export declare class MinifierClient implements IMinifierClient {
private minifiers;
minifyOutput: boolean;
constructor(minifyOutput?: boolean);
private setupMinifiers;
minify(resource: Resource): Promise<Resource>;
getMinifier(mediaType: string): ((content: string) => Promise<string>) | null;
private minifyCSS;
private minifyJS;
private minifyJSON;
private minifyHTML;
private minifySVG;
private minifyXML;
}